Job Description General Summary: The Associate Director, CMC Quality Compliance and Inspection Readiness, is responsible for inspection readiness and compliance of external sites including evaluating, improving, and monitoring commercial level quality compliance and quality culture. Key Duties and Responsibilities: Responsible for inspection readiness and compliance programs for external operations. Works cross-functionally and cross-company to ensure sites achieve and maintain a state of inspection readiness. Drive identification and resolution of issues, gaps and risks through collaboration with operational areas, assessments, audits, and evaluation of trends. Support and oversee inspection execution including responses and closure of CAPAs. Collaboration and Integration: Serve as an integrator across multiple functions, fostering collaboration and knowledge sharing. Develop trusted partnerships with external sites. Drive optimization, continuous improvement, and operational excellence to enhance processes. Report inspection readiness status including risks to leadership and governance forums Knowledge and Skills: Knowledge of regulatory requirements and inspection expectations globally Experience in multiple modalities preferred Strong technical knowledge including but not limited to: inspection management and risk management Continuous improvement experience such as six sigma or lean Proven ability to lead improvement projects and project teams and organize various teams and forums Superb facilitation, Communication, and Coaching/influencing skills with proven ability to lead teams Proven ability to identify and analyze performance indicators. Education and Experience: Bachelor s degree in a scientific discipline, or allied health field or equivalent degree 8 years of relevant experience Travel requirement: up to 10-20% including international travel possible Hybrid-Eligible Roles In this Hybrid-Eligible role, you can choose to be designated as: Hybrid: work remotely up to two days per week; or select On-Site : work five days per week on-site with ad hoc flexibility. #LI-Hybrid #LI-AR1 Pay Range: $147,500 - $221,300 Disclosure Statement: The range provided is based on what we believe is a reasonable estimate for the base salary pay range for this job at the time of posting.
